Features & Specs

  1. Automated Variance Analysis

    Automatically calculates variances between budget and actual figures with customizable materiality thresholds

  2. AI-Generated Commentary

    Produces repeatable, auditable commentary explaining variance drivers with complete traceability to source data

  3. Excel Compatibility

    Imports Excel/CSV files and exports results that preserve your existing formulas and formatting

  4. Visual Workflow Builder

    Drag-and-drop interface for creating reusable monthly workflows without coding

  5. Customizable Materiality Rules

    Set custom thresholds (percentage and absolute value) to identify significant variances for your reporting needs

  6. Complete Audit Trail

    Full traceability from every AI-generated insight back to source transactions for audit compliance

  6. Which are the primary technologies used for building Pycell?

    Python for deterministic financial calculations, AI/LLM APIs for commentary generation, React for the frontend interface, and cloud infrastructure for scalable processing. The architecture uses a hybrid approach: Python handles all variance calculations with audit-grade precision, while AI is used strategically for commentary generation with guardrails to ensure repeatability.
